7#include <aws/quicksight/QuickSight_EXPORTS.h>
8#include <aws/quicksight/model/DashboardVisualId.h>
52 template<
typename InitialDashboardVisualIdT = DashboardVisualId>
53 void SetInitialDashboardVisualId(InitialDashboardVisualIdT&& value) { m_initialDashboardVisualIdHasBeenSet =
true; m_initialDashboardVisualId = std::forward<InitialDashboardVisualIdT>(value); }
54 template<
typename InitialDashboardVisualIdT = DashboardVisualId>
60 bool m_initialDashboardVisualIdHasBeenSet =
false;
void SetInitialDashboardVisualId(InitialDashboardVisualIdT &&value)
AWS_QUICKSIGHT_API RegisteredUserDashboardVisualEmbeddingConfiguration & operator=(Aws::Utils::Json::JsonView jsonValue)
bool InitialDashboardVisualIdHasBeenSet() const
AWS_QUICKSIGHT_API Aws::Utils::Json::JsonValue Jsonize() const
RegisteredUserDashboardVisualEmbeddingConfiguration & WithInitialDashboardVisualId(InitialDashboardVisualIdT &&value)
AWS_QUICKSIGHT_API RegisteredUserDashboardVisualEmbeddingConfiguration(Aws::Utils::Json::JsonView jsonValue)
const DashboardVisualId & GetInitialDashboardVisualId() const
AWS_QUICKSIGHT_API RegisteredUserDashboardVisualEmbeddingConfiguration()=default
Aws::Utils::Json::JsonValue JsonValue